A burst pipe in a packed Excelsior block is rarely just your emergency — it can quickly become your neighbor's, too. These homes sit shoulder to shoulder, share walls in places, and rest on plumbing that has been in the ground for the better part of a century. When an old galvanized line lets go behind a wall, the water travels farther and faster than most people expect, running along framing and dropping into floor cavities that were never built to get wet.

The Excelsior is a dense San Francisco neighborhood — not Daly City — built out largely in the early 1900s along Mission Street and climbing toward McLaren Park, bordering Crocker-Amazon to the south. The housing is older, close-set, and still full of original galvanized-steel supply pipes and cast-iron drain lines. Those materials do not fail gently: galvanized steel corrodes shut from the inside and then splits under pressure, while cast iron cracks and rusts through at the joints, releasing gray water into places you cannot see until the damage is done.

What makes Excelsior homes vulnerable

Local housing, terrain, and climate shape the water damage we see here.

Dense early-1900s housing

The Excelsior is one of San Francisco's older residential neighborhoods, built out mostly in the first decades of the twentieth century on compact lots. Homes sit close together, often two stories with living space stacked over a ground-floor garage, and many share a party wall with the house next door. That density is why water from a single failure can reach adjoining rooms — and sometimes the home next door — before anyone realizes a pipe has gone.

Mission Street and McLaren Park

The neighborhood centers on the busy Mission Street commercial strip and rises toward the green expanse of McLaren Park, with the Crocker-Amazon line just to the south. Along Mission you find flats sitting over storefronts, so we work in both residences and ground-floor commercial spaces here, and we scope both when a loss upstairs drains into the shop below.

Original galvanized and cast-iron plumbing

Most untouched Excelsior homes still run on their original galvanized-steel water supply and cast-iron drains, and both are now near or past the end of their service life. Rust narrows the supply lines until the pressure finds the weak spot, while the drains sag, corrode, and crack at the hubs — the two failures behind most of the calls we take in this part of the city.

Common causes of water damage in Excelsior

Burst galvanized supply pipes

Corroded galvanized supply lines are the signature Excelsior failure. Rust builds inside the pipe wall until it finally gives way, almost always behind a finished wall where the water soaks framing, insulation, and drywall for hours before anyone notices — we locate the break with a thermal camera, dry the cavity with targeted air movers, and meter the framing back to its dry standard.

Cast-iron drain and sewer backups

Cracked or rusted-through cast-iron drains let gray and black water escape into walls, under floors, and back up through the lowest fixtures. That is a contamination problem in the Category 2 or 3 range, not just a wet one, so we extract it, remove the porous materials that cannot be disinfected, and sanitize the structure before any drying begins.

Shared-wall and adjoining-home spread

In these tightly packed blocks, water from one home's failure can migrate along a shared or party wall and into the space next door, following the path of least resistance through the framing. We scope the full route the water took with meters and imaging so the drying covers every wet cavity, not only the room where the leak announced itself.

Water heater and appliance leaks

The garage-level water heaters and aging washing machines common in Excelsior homes fail without warning — a ruptured tank or a split supply hose can run for hours. The water floods the garage slab and then pushes under the wall plate into the finished rooms behind it, so we dry the slab, the wall base, and the adjoining room together.

Most Excelsior homes still have their original galvanized-steel supply pipes and cast-iron drains from the early 1900s. Galvanized steel rusts from the inside until the wall thins and the pressure splits it, and cast iron cracks and corrodes at the joints with age — in a neighborhood built more than a century ago, both are simply reaching the end of their service life at once.

Drain and sewer water is contaminated, so we handle it as a health hazard rather than a simple cleanup. We extract it, remove the porous materials that cannot be disinfected — soaked drywall, carpet pad, and the like — and sanitize the area with an EPA-registered antimicrobial before we dry it, because drying contaminated material only spreads the problem.

In these close-set blocks it can travel along a shared wall or through common framing. We map where the water actually went with moisture meters, and if the source or the spread crosses into an adjoining unit we coordinate access so both sides get dried and nothing is left wet inside the party wall.
